THE EYE OF RE (BOOK 3)

Book ID/图书代码: 12774009B33254

English Summary/英文概要: A saga of bloody conquest, devastating secrets, rivalry for a ruler’s heart and revenge from beyond the grave…
When the birth of an empire costs everything she holds dear…
The most powerful woman in the world faces annihilation as the price of her success.
The female Pharaoh Hatshepsut confronts an enemy who will stop at nothing to destroy her. Trapped in an apocalyptic struggle between good and evil, she discovers the divine mission that sets her on a quest for empire. But the consequences of Hatshepsut’s victories are the enmity of her defeated foes, murderous jealousy among the men who love her, and a heart-rending loss that assaults both her faith and her sanity.
In a masterwork of historical reconstruction, based on the remains of deliberately mutilated ancient records, author Patricia L. O’Neill unveils the ultimate Hatshepsut mystery which has confounded historians for generations. The Eye of Re reveals the inner world of a flesh-and-blood monarch who draws triumph from the ashes of personal disaster. The third instalment of the Hatshepsut Series proves that justice prevails—even it takes three thousand years.

About the Author/作者介绍: Patricia L. O’Neill was born in Chicago and earned a Ph.D. in biology from the University of California at Los Angeles. Her career as an academic scientist took her to universities throughout the U.S. and to the remotest deserts of Africa. In 1986 she moved to Australia to continue her scientific research and began writing science articles for Australian magazines. After winning several national awards for her short fiction, she decided to write full time, and concentrated on historical fiction so she could combine creative writing, research skills and a scientist’s eye for unsolved mysteries. The enigma of the female Pharaoh Hatshepsut ignited a passion for ancient Egypt which culminated in Her Majesty the King, which won the NSW Writers’ Centre & New Holland Publishers Genre Fiction Award for 2008. Patricia is an Executive of the Ancient Egypt Society of Western Australia, where she lectures on Egyptian history and teaches hieroglyphics. She is also the science columnist for Aurealis Australian Fantasy and Science Fiction Magazine.
